【问题标题】:Learning Core Data for iOS Development学习 iOS 开发的核​​心数据
【发布时间】:2011-09-23 03:42:12
【问题描述】:

我已经尝试学习 iPhone 开发有一段时间了。我现在对使用 Core Data 构建 iPhone 应用程序很感兴趣。我使用 sql lite 构建了一个应用程序。我使用 sql lite 创建的应用程序基本上要求用户输入两个信息字段“名字”和“姓氏”,然后进入 UI 表视图。然后,用户可以在该列表中选择他们的名字,然后它会转到一个带有带有该名称的标签的新视图。真正的基本应用程序。我只是想掌握如何制作 iOS 应用程序的想法。

关于我可以使用哪些教程来学习核心数据然后在新视图中显示该信息的任何建议?

【问题讨论】:

    标签: iphone objective-c xcode ios4 xcode4


    【解决方案1】:

    很好,您决定学习核心数据,这是一个强大的 sqlite 替代品。请参阅this Ray Wenderlich 教程以初步掌握核心数据。然后阅读有关核心数据的描述性教程here..要结束它,您应该阅读this..

    【讨论】:

      【解决方案2】:

      Core Data 是一项很棒的技术,我正在使用它,但要注意它非常复杂,所以不要气馁……您可能想要研究的另一个替代工具是 NSUserDefaults,它填补了 CD 之间的空白和 SQL 恕我直言。 (基本上是永久性字典)

      这个答案更像是一个评论,但我不能在那里很好地链接

      【讨论】:

      • NSUserDefault 对于存储简单数据结构很有用..对于存储大型数据结构,核心数据或 sqlite 更好..我同意核心数据最初很复杂,但值得付出努力..
      【解决方案3】:

      对于core Data,我建议你参考HeadFirst iPhoneDevelopment第8章。 我觉得对你有帮助。

      【讨论】:

        最近更新 更多